AI Summary
-
Authorizes the issuance of state general obligation bonds not to exceed $650,000 to fund repair, renovation, expansion, and improvements to the Dr. Timothy Burrow Multipurpose Building in Jonestown, Mississippi, plus parking lot and sidewalk construction and related excavation work.
-
Creates the "2024 Dr. Timothy Burrow Multipurpose Building Improvements Fund" as a special fund within the State Treasury to receive bond proceeds and disburse funds for the authorized projects.
-
Bonds may mature up to 25 years from issuance with interest rates not to exceed limits in Mississippi Code Section 75-17-101, and are backed by the full faith and credit of the State of Mississippi.
-
Bond proceeds may be used only for the specified building improvements and project costs, including issuance expenses; remaining funds after project completion shall be applied to debt service on the bonds.
-
No bonds may be issued under this authority after July 1, 2028, and the act takes effect July 1, 2024.
Legislative Description
Bonds; authorize issuance for improvements to the Dr. Timothy Burrow Multipurpose Building in Jonestown.
Last Action
Died In Committee
